Theme bestanden

Het WordPress theme bestaat uit meerdere templates. Minimaal index.php en style.css, maar dat biedt niet veel mogelijkheden. Op basis van Smashing WordPress – beyond the blog (3e druk) zijn een aantal templates aangemaakt.
Voor de opbouw van het theme:

  • footer.php = afsluitende onderbalk, permanent
  • functions.php = verzameling definities van functies
  • header.php (+ navigation menus) = bovenbalk, permanent
  • index.php = basis pagina
  • sidebar.php = zijbalk, permanent
  • single.php = basis enkelvoudig bericht
  • style.css = stijldefinities
  • screenshot.png = afbeelding van site

Voor specifieke inhoud:

  • 404.php = sorry, niks gevonden
  • archive.php = overzicht van rubriek, tag of auteur
  • comments.php = blok reacties
  • content-single.php = blok inhoud in enkelvoudig bericht
  • content.php = blok inhoud
  • search.php = zoekresultaten

Ik begrijp nog niet alles, dat komt wel.
Bovenstaand theme geeft foutmeldingen. Die los ik op met ecosia.org, WordPress codex en Generate WP.

Kijk verder

  • Smashing WordPress – beyond the blog – Thord Daniel Hedengren, 4e druk
  • WordPress Code reference